The Science Behind Massage
Before diving into the specific benefits, it’s helpful to understand the basic mechanisms of massage therapy. Massage involves manipulating the body’s soft tissues, including muscles, tendons, and ligaments. This manipulation can have various effects on the body:
- Increased blood flow
- Reduced muscle tension
- Stimulation of the nervous system
- Release of endorphins (natural pain-relievers)

1. Improved Sleep Quality
One of the most surprising benefits of massage is its positive impact on sleep. Many people struggle with insomnia or poor sleep quality, which can have serious consequences for overall health. Regular massage sessions can help:
- Reduce stress and anxiety that interfere with sleep
- Promote the production of serotonin, a neurotransmitter that regulates sleep
- Relax tense muscles that may cause discomfort during sleep
A study published in the Journal of Clinical Sleep Medicine found that massage therapy improved sleep quality in patients with insomnia, leading to longer and more restful sleep.
2. Enhanced Immune Function
Believe it or not, massage can boost your immune system. Research has shown that regular massage therapy can:
- Increase the production of white blood cells, which fight off infections
- Reduce levels of cortisol, a stress hormone that can suppress immune function
- Stimulate the lymphatic system, which helps remove toxins from the body
These effects can help you stay healthier and more resistant to common illnesses like colds and flu.
3. Improved Posture
Poor posture is a common problem in today’s sedentary world, leading to back pain, neck strain, and other musculoskeletal issues. Massage therapy can help improve posture by:
- Releasing tension in muscles that pull the body out of alignment
- Increasing flexibility and range of motion
- Promoting body awareness and proper alignment
Regular massage sessions, combined with exercises to strengthen core muscles, can significantly improve posture over time.
4. Reduced Symptoms of Depression and Anxiety
While massage is often associated with physical relaxation, its mental health benefits are equally impressive. Studies have shown that massage therapy can:
- Reduce levels of cortisol and adrenaline, stress hormones linked to anxiety and depression
- Increase production of dopamine and serotonin, neurotransmitters associated with mood regulation
- Promote a sense of connection and touch, which can be especially beneficial for those experiencing loneliness or isolation
These effects make massage a valuable complementary treatment for mental health conditions, alongside traditional therapies and medications.
5. Enhanced Athletic Performance
Athletes and fitness enthusiasts can benefit greatly from regular massage therapy. Some of the ways massage can improve athletic performance include:
- Reducing muscle soreness and recovery time after intense workouts
- Improving flexibility and range of motion
- Preventing injuries by identifying and addressing areas of tension or imbalance
- Enhancing mental focus and reducing pre-competition anxiety
Many professional sports teams now employ full-time massage therapists to help their athletes perform at their best.
6. Improved Digestive Function
Surprisingly, massage can also have a positive impact on digestive health. The benefits include:
- Reduced constipation and bloating
- Improved circulation to digestive organs
- Decreased symptoms of irritable bowel syndrome (IBS)
- Reduced stress, which can exacerbate digestive issues
Abdominal massage, in particular, has been shown to be effective in improving digestive function and reducing discomfort.
7. Enhanced Skin Health
While often overlooked, the skin benefits of massage are significant. Regular massage can:
- Improve circulation to the skin, promoting a healthy glow
- Stimulate the production of natural oils, keeping skin moisturized
- Reduce the appearance of scars and stretch marks
- Promote lymphatic drainage, which can reduce puffiness and fluid retention
These benefits make massage a valuable addition to any skincare routine.
Types of Massage and Their Benefits
Different types of massage offer unique benefits. Here’s a quick overview of some popular massage styles:
| Massage Type | Key Benefits |
| Swedish | Relaxation, stress reduction, improved circulation |
| Deep Tissue | Pain relief, muscle tension release, improved mobility |
| Sports | Athletic performance enhancement, injury prevention |
| Hot Stone | Deep relaxation, muscle tension relief |
| St George massage | Combines various techniques for personalized benefits |
| Shiatsu | Energy balance, stress reduction, pain relief |
Each type of massage has its own strengths, so it’s worth exploring different styles to find the one that works best for you.
Incorporating Massage into Your Wellness Routine
To maximize the benefits of massage therapy, consider these tips:
- Start with a frequency that fits your schedule and budget, even if it’s just once a month
- Communicate clearly with your massage therapist about your goals and any areas of concern
- Stay hydrated before and after your massage sessions
- Practice self-massage techniques between professional sessions
- Combine massage with other healthy habits like regular exercise and a balanced diet
